Augusta E is still winless after their game against Milledgeville Athletic Club on Saturday, but the team can take solace in the fact it was the closest they've come to winning. They were three points away from ending the streak, but they lost a 58-55 heartbreaker at the hands of the Milledgeville Athletic Club Bears. One positive for the Eagles, at least, is that this was the most points they've scored all season.

When it comes to explaining why Augusta E lost, don't look at Jude Brouwer. Despite the final result, he dropped a double-double on 30 points and 14 rebounds. The matchup was Brouwer's third in a row with at least ten points. Another player making a difference was Pete Heusel, who posted 15 points.
Augusta E's loss dropped their record down to 0-7. As for Milledgeville Athletic Club, the victory made it two in a row for them and bumps their season record up to 2-0.
Augusta E has already played their next contest, a 68-56 defeat against Curtis Baptist on the 14th. Milledgeville Athletic Club has also already played their next game (against Covington Academy), but no score has been uploaded at the time of writing.
